KVM: nVMX: Add a sanity check that nested PML Full stems from EPT Vio…
Browse files Browse the repository at this point in the history
…lations

Add a WARN_ON_ONCE() sanity check to verify that a nested PML Full VM-Exit
is only synthesized when the original VM-Exit from L2 was an EPT Violation.
While KVM can fallthrough to kvm_mmu_do_page_fault() if an EPT Misconfig
occurs on a stale MMIO SPTE, KVM should not treat the access as a write
(there isn't enough information to know *what* the access was), i.e. KVM
should never try to insert a PML entry in that case.

/*
* It should be impossible to trigger a nested PML Full VM-Exit
* for anything other than an EPT Violation from L2. KVM *can*
* trigger nEPT page fault injection in response to an EPT
* Misconfig, e.g. if the MMIO SPTE was stale and L1's EPT
* tables also changed, but KVM should not treat EPT Misconfig
* VM-Exits as writes.
*/
WARN_ON_ONCE(vmx->exit_reason.basic != EXIT_REASON_EPT_VIOLATION);
